

B-TECH-LATERAL-ENTRY in Computer Communication Engineering at Manipal Institute of Technology


Udupi, Karnataka
.png&w=1920&q=75)
About the Specialization
What is Computer & Communication Engineering at Manipal Institute of Technology Udupi?
This Computer & Communication Engineering (CCE) program at Manipal Institute of Technology focuses on integrating core computer science with advanced communication technologies. It prepares students for the evolving digital landscape, emphasizing areas like networking, cybersecurity, IoT, and cloud computing. The program is designed to meet the robust demand for skilled engineers capable of building and securing interconnected systems in the rapidly digitizing Indian economy.
Who Should Apply?
This program is ideal for diploma holders in Computer Science, IT, Electronics, or Communication Engineering seeking to upgrade their qualifications. Fresh graduates with a strong aptitude for both software development and networking will find it rewarding. It also caters to individuals aiming for careers in telecom, cybersecurity, and cloud services, seeking a strong foundation and specialized skills.
Why Choose This Course?
Graduates of this program can expect diverse career paths in India, including Network Engineer, Cybersecurity Analyst, Cloud Architect, IoT Developer, or Communication Systems Engineer. Entry-level salaries typically range from INR 4-7 LPA, with experienced professionals earning INR 10-25 LPA or more. Growth trajectories are strong in rapidly expanding sectors like telecom and IT services, aligning with global professional certifications.

Student Success Practices
Foundation Stage
Master Core Programming & Logic- (Semester 3-4)
Dedicate significant effort to solidifying concepts in Data Structures, Object-Oriented Programming, and Digital Logic Design. Regular coding practice and problem-solving are crucial for building a strong foundation for advanced CCE subjects.
Tools & Resources
HackerRank, LeetCode, GeeksforGeeks, Visual Studio Code
Career Connection
Strong programming and logical skills are fundamental for any tech role, essential for coding interviews, and crucial for building complex systems in CCE.
Build a Technical Communication Base- (Semester 3-4)
Actively participate in technical writing workshops and public speaking events. Practice presenting project ideas and technical concepts clearly, both verbally and in written reports, to enhance professional readiness.
Tools & Resources
Grammarly, Microsoft Office Suite, Toastmasters International (local chapters)
Career Connection
Effective communication is vital for collaborating in teams, presenting project outcomes to stakeholders, and excelling in interviews for Indian IT companies.
Engage in Early Project Exploration- (Semester 3-4)
Form small study groups to work on mini-projects related to topics learned in Data Structures or Microcontrollers. Experiment with basic hardware kits (like Arduino/Raspberry Pi) to apply theoretical knowledge practically.
Tools & Resources
Arduino Kits, Raspberry Pi, Tinkercad Circuits, GitHub
Career Connection
Early project experience fosters problem-solving, teamwork, and provides portfolio entries, making students more attractive to recruiters for internships and entry-level roles.
Intermediate Stage
Specialize through Electives & Certifications- (Semester 5-6)
Carefully choose Professional and Open Electives aligned with career interests (e.g., Cybersecurity, Cloud, AI/ML for CCE). Supplement this with industry-recognized certifications to gain specialized expertise and competitive edge.
Tools & Resources
Coursera, edX, NPTEL, Cisco CCNA, AWS Cloud Practitioner
Career Connection
Specialization and certifications enhance employability in niche areas within the CCE field and can lead to higher starting salaries in Indian tech firms.
Participate in Coding & Tech Competitions- (Semester 5-6)
Actively take part in hackathons, coding contests, and technical symposiums organized by the department or other colleges. This builds practical skills, teamwork, and expands professional networks within the Indian tech community.
Tools & Resources
Devpost, Competitive programming platforms, College tech clubs
Career Connection
Winning or even participating demonstrates initiative, problem-solving skills, and resilience, highly valued by employers for product development and engineering roles.
Develop Network & Database Projects- (Semester 5-6)
Undertake projects specifically focusing on Computer Networks, Database Management Systems, and Web Technologies. Build functional applications that integrate these components, showcasing full-stack capabilities relevant to CCE.
Tools & Resources
Wireshark, MySQL/PostgreSQL, Node.js/Django/Flask, Docker
Career Connection
Hands-on experience with networking and database projects is directly applicable to roles like network architect, database administrator, or full-stack developer in India''''s booming digital infrastructure sector.
Advanced Stage
Secure an Industry Internship- (Semester 7)
Actively seek and complete a rigorous industry internship (Project Phase II) in a relevant CCE domain like cybersecurity, cloud operations, or network architecture. Focus on learning industry best practices and delivering tangible results.
Tools & Resources
LinkedIn Jobs, Internshala, Company career portals, Mentors
Career Connection
Internships provide invaluable real-world experience, often lead to pre-placement offers, and significantly boost employability in competitive Indian job markets.
Execute a Capstone Major Project- (Semester 8)
Collaborate on a substantial Major Project that addresses a real-world problem, ideally leveraging multiple CCE domains (e.g., secure IoT communication, cloud-based network monitoring). Emphasize innovation, scalability, and robust documentation.
Tools & Resources
Jira, GitLab/GitHub, Cloud platforms (AWS/Azure/GCP), Research papers
Career Connection
A well-executed capstone project is a strong portfolio centerpiece, demonstrating advanced technical skills, project management, and readiness for R&D or engineering roles.
Intensive Placement Preparation- (Semester 7-8)
Engage in focused placement training, including aptitude tests, technical interview preparation (covering core CCE concepts), and mock group discussions. Refine resume and LinkedIn profile to highlight specialized skills and project experience.
Tools & Resources
Placement cell workshops, Online aptitude test platforms, Technical interview guides, Peer mock interviews
Career Connection
Thorough preparation directly translates to higher success rates in campus placements, securing desirable roles in top Indian and MNC companies.
Program Structure and Curriculum
Eligibility:
- Candidates must have passed a 3-year Diploma in Engineering or Technology or a B.Sc. degree with Mathematics as a subject, from a recognized university/institution, with a minimum of 50% aggregate marks (or equivalent).
Duration: 6 semesters (3 years, for Lateral Entry students joining 3rd semester)
Credits: 133.5 Credits
Assessment: Internal: 50%, External: 50%
Semester-wise Curriculum Table
Semester 3
| Subject Code | Subject Name | Subject Type | Credits | Key Topics |
|---|---|---|---|---|
| UEC 2101 | Engineering Mathematics III | Core | 4 | Linear Algebra, Vector Calculus, Ordinary Differential Equations, Laplace Transforms, Fourier Series |
| UEC 2102 | Data Structures | Core | 3 | Arrays and Linked Lists, Stacks and Queues, Trees and Graphs, Searching and Sorting, Hashing Techniques |
| UEC 2103 | Digital Logic Design | Core | 3 | Boolean Algebra and Logic Gates, Combinational Logic Circuits, Sequential Logic Circuits, Registers and Counters, Memory and Programmable Logic |
| UEC 2104 | Electronic Circuits | Core | 3 | Diode Applications, BJT Amplifiers, FET Amplifiers, Operational Amplifiers, Feedback and Oscillators |
| UCS 2105 | Object Oriented Programming | Core | 3 | Classes and Objects, Inheritance and Polymorphism, Abstraction and Encapsulation, Exception Handling, File Handling |
| UEC 2121 | Data Structures Lab | Lab | 1.5 | Array and Linked List Operations, Stack and Queue Implementation, Tree and Graph Traversals, Sorting and Searching Algorithms |
| UEC 2122 | Digital Logic Design Lab | Lab | 1.5 | Logic Gates Verification, Combinational Circuit Design, Sequential Circuit Implementation, Counters and Registers |
| UCC 2123 | Object Oriented Programming Lab | Lab | 1.5 | Class and Object Implementation, Inheritance and Polymorphism Exercises, Exception Handling Practices, File I/O Operations |
| UHS 2101 | Technical Communication | Generic Elective | 2 | Business Communication Skills, Technical Report Writing, Presentation Techniques, Interview Skills, Group Discussion Strategies |
| UEC 2106 | Design Thinking | Open Elective | 2 | Design Thinking Principles, Empathy and Problem Definition, Ideation and Prototyping, Testing and Iteration, Innovation Process |
Semester 4
| Subject Code | Subject Name | Subject Type | Credits | Key Topics |
|---|---|---|---|---|
| UCS 2201 | Discrete Mathematics | Core | 3 | Set Theory and Logic, Combinatorics, Graph Theory, Relations and Functions, Algebraic Structures |
| UCC 2201 | Computer Architecture and Organization | Core | 3 | Processor Organization, Memory Hierarchy, Input/Output Organization, Pipelining, Multicore Architectures |
| UCC 2202 | Operating Systems | Core | 3 | Process Management, CPU Scheduling, Memory Management, File Systems, Deadlocks and Synchronization |
| UCC 2203 | Communication Engineering | Core | 3 | Amplitude Modulation, Frequency Modulation, Digital Modulation Techniques, Noise in Communication Systems, Multiplexing Techniques |
| UCC 2204 | Microprocessors and Microcontrollers | Core | 3 | 8086 Microprocessor Architecture, Assembly Language Programming, Interfacing Techniques, 8051 Microcontroller, Embedded System Design |
| UCC 2221 | Operating Systems Lab | Lab | 1.5 | Shell Programming, Process Management Commands, CPU Scheduling Algorithms, Memory Management Simulation |
| UCC 2222 | Microprocessors and Microcontrollers Lab | Lab | 1.5 | 8086 Assembly Language Programs, Interfacing with Peripherals, 8051 Microcontroller Programming, Interrupt Handling |
| UCC 2223 | Communication Engineering Lab | Lab | 1.5 | AM and FM Modulation/Demodulation, Sampling and Quantization, Digital Modulation Schemes, Fiber Optic Communication |
| UHS 2201 | Universal Human Values & Ethics | Generic Elective | 2 | Self-Exploration and Values, Understanding Harmony, Human Relationship and Ethics, Professional Ethics, Holistic Development |
| UEC 2206 | Computer Vision | Open Elective | 2 | Image Formation, Image Processing Fundamentals, Feature Detection, Object Recognition, Motion Analysis |
Semester 5
| Subject Code | Subject Name | Subject Type | Credits | Key Topics |
|---|---|---|---|---|
| UCS 3101 | Probability and Statistics | Core | 3 | Probability Distributions, Sampling Theory, Hypothesis Testing, Regression Analysis, Stochastic Processes |
| UCC 3101 | Database Management Systems | Core | 3 | Database Architecture, Relational Model and SQL, Normalization, Transaction Management, Concurrency Control |
| UCC 3102 | Computer Networks | Core | 3 | Network Topologies, OSI and TCP/IP Models, Data Link Layer Protocols, Network Layer Protocols (IP, Routing), Transport and Application Layer |
| UCC 3103 | Signals and Systems | Core | 3 | Continuous and Discrete Time Signals, System Properties, Fourier Series and Transforms, Laplace and Z-Transforms, Sampling Theorem |
| UCC 31XX | Professional Elective 1 | Professional Elective | 3 | Student choice from a pool of specialized subjects |
| UCC 3121 | Database Management Systems Lab | Lab | 1.5 | SQL Queries and Operations, Schema Design and Implementation, PL/SQL Programming, Transaction Control |
| UCC 3122 | Computer Networks Lab | Lab | 1.5 | Network Configuration, Socket Programming, Network Simulation Tools, Protocol Analysis |
| UCC 3123 | Signals and Systems Lab | Lab | 1.5 | Signal Generation and Operations, System Response Analysis, Convolution and Correlation, Frequency Domain Analysis |
| UHS 3101 | Indian Constitution and Environmental Science | Generic Elective | 2 | Indian Constitution Features, Fundamental Rights and Duties, Environmental Pollution, Biodiversity and Conservation, Environmental Policies |
| UEC 3106 | Virtual Reality | Open Elective | 2 | Introduction to VR/AR, VR Hardware and Software, 3D Interaction Techniques, Virtual World Creation, Applications of VR |
Semester 6
| Subject Code | Subject Name | Subject Type | Credits | Key Topics |
|---|---|---|---|---|
| UCC 3201 | Cryptography and Network Security | Core | 3 | Symmetric Key Cryptography, Asymmetric Key Cryptography, Hash Functions and Digital Signatures, Network Security Protocols (SSL/TLS, IPsec), Firewalls and Intrusion Detection |
| UCC 3202 | Web Technologies | Core | 3 | HTML, CSS, JavaScript, Client-Side Scripting (jQuery, React), Server-Side Scripting (Node.js, PHP), Database Connectivity, Web Services (REST, SOAP) |
| UCC 3203 | Wireless Communication | Core | 3 | Wireless Channel Characteristics, Cellular Concept, Multiple Access Techniques (FDMA, TDMA, CDMA), Wireless LAN (Wi-Fi), LTE and 5G Basics |
| UCC 32XX | Professional Elective 2 | Professional Elective | 3 | Student choice from a pool of specialized subjects |
| UCC 32XX | Professional Elective 3 | Professional Elective | 3 | Student choice from a pool of specialized subjects |
| UCC 3221 | Cryptography and Network Security Lab | Lab | 1.5 | Implementation of Cryptographic Algorithms, Network Sniffing and Packet Analysis, Firewall Configuration, Digital Signature Implementation |
| UCC 3222 | Web Technologies Lab | Lab | 1.5 | HTML/CSS/JavaScript Projects, Dynamic Web Page Development, Database Integration with Web Apps, RESTful API Development |
| UCC 3251 | Project Phase I | Project | 2 | Problem Identification and Literature Review, Requirement Analysis, System Design and Planning, Feasibility Study |
| UHS 3201 | Disaster Management | Generic Elective | 2 | Types of Disasters, Disaster Mitigation Strategies, Emergency Preparedness, Post-Disaster Management, Role of Technology in Disaster Management |
| UCC 3204 | Entrepreneurship Development | Open Elective | 2 | Entrepreneurial Mindset, Business Plan Development, Market Analysis, Funding and Venture Capital, Legal Aspects of Startups |
Semester 7
| Subject Code | Subject Name | Subject Type | Credits | Key Topics |
|---|---|---|---|---|
| UCC 4101 | Cloud Computing | Core | 3 | Cloud Service Models (IaaS, PaaS, SaaS), Cloud Deployment Models, Virtualization Technologies, Cloud Security, Cloud Management and Migration |
| UCC 41XX | Professional Elective 4 | Professional Elective | 3 | Student choice from a pool of specialized subjects |
| UCC 41XX | Professional Elective 5 | Professional Elective | 3 | Student choice from a pool of specialized subjects |
| UCC 4151 | Internship / Project Phase II | Project/Internship | 6 | Practical Industry Exposure, Advanced Project Implementation, Data Collection and Analysis, Report Writing and Presentation |
| UHS 4101 | Research Methodology | Generic Elective | 2 | Research Problem Formulation, Literature Review Techniques, Data Collection Methods, Statistical Analysis, Report Writing and Ethics |
| UEC 4106 | Cyber Security | Open Elective | 2 | Security Principles, Threats and Vulnerabilities, Cyber Attacks and Defense, Digital Forensics, Security Policies and Compliance |
Semester 8
| Subject Code | Subject Name | Subject Type | Credits | Key Topics |
|---|---|---|---|---|
| UCC 4251 | Major Project | Project | 8 | Comprehensive System Development, Advanced Research and Experimentation, Performance Evaluation, Documentation and Presentation, Deployment Strategies |
| UCC 42XX | Professional Elective 6 | Professional Elective | 3 | Student choice from a pool of specialized subjects |
| UCC 42XX | Professional Elective 7 | Professional Elective | 3 | Student choice from a pool of specialized subjects |
| UCC 4252 | Technical Seminar | Project | 1 | Advanced Topic Research, Literature Survey, Presentation Skills, Technical Writing, Critical Analysis |
| UHS 4201 | Professional Ethics and IPR | Generic Elective | 2 | Ethical Theories, Professionalism in Engineering, Intellectual Property Rights (IPR), Patents, Copyrights, Trademarks, Cyber Ethics |
| UCC 4204 | Mobile Computing | Open Elective | 2 | Mobile Device Architectures, Wireless Communication Protocols, Mobile Operating Systems, Mobile Application Development, Location-Based Services |

